Plant secondary metabolites are plant-based natural products that
display a variety of pharmacological effects. This book discusses
the invaluable bioactivity and multifaceted potential of these
compounds. The book describes the physico-chemical and biochemical
aspects of the plant secondary metabolites along with the
chemistry, therapeutics and future perspectives of these plant
secondary metabolites. Moreover, the book also discusses about
various sources of plant secondary metabolites, and the metabolite
determination through various analytical techniques. It further
describes the potential applications of plant secondary metabolites
as anticancer and chemo preventive agents, their role as cosmetic
ingredients and activity in skin cancer therapy. Further chapters
emphasize upon the plethora of roles of plant secondary
metabolites, including those as antivirals, anti-bacterial,
anti-inflammatory drugs, cardioprotective agents etc. The book
culminates with chapters on the impact of certain plant secondary
metabolites in plant defence and human healthcare. This book is
meant for researchers and students in the field of pharmacology and
plant sciences. Moreover, this book is also useful for industry
experts especially working in the field of herbal therapeutics.
